An excellent and nostalgic journey through and through. I never played the original LM as a kid, but I held a fondness for it nonetheless, I was always captivated by its music and atmosphere. Playing through the game myself was endlessly joyful from start to finish. The game is simplistic in its premise and controls, but it uses them all to the extreme, making for some seriously clever and fun sections, and unlike 3, I never got exhausted by the puzzles. The aforementioned sound design seriously carries the experience too. It might just be the nostalgia talking, but I just adored every single sound in the whole game. The music, the ghosts, Luigi and E Gadd, locked doors, the Poltergust, the Pianist Ghost, literal masterclass in charm.
The only fault i found was how the 3ds port functioned. Aiming was HORRIBLE and extremely inaccurate. Even when I had figured out a puzzle or boss, I would miss by mere pixels and be unaware of it, thinking that I hadn’t cracked the puzzle when I had all along, I just can’t see what I’m doing in the first place. Because of this i wish i had played the original GC version. The port does make a nice use of the bottom screen though, the map is a nice companion.
